i am running on stz04s and they don't hook for ****. in their defense i have 4.10 gears in the back. i have tried all different tire pressure to no avail. at 25 mph i can turn them over like i was sitting still.
pros, they do handle the road quite well when in the twisties. they are quiet. nice thread pattern and clean up well.
i have 275-70-16's.
my next set of tires are gonna either be toyo proxies or kuhmo ecsta stx
